1st Finchampstead 100 Club - The First Draw

The first draw of the 100 Club was held at Finchbase late last month following a bell ringing evening with the Leopards Cubs. Councillor Gordon Veitch made the draw, with the first 3 lucky winners being  Christine Collins, Mike Mulrain and Isi Kent.

Wokingham Winter Carnival 2009

The Wokingham Winter Carnival took place at the end of November in the worst weather I can remember. Thank you to all the Beavers, Cubs and Scouts who turned out and put on a great show - you did 1st Finch proud yet again!

Scout Autumn Camp 2009 - Details of arrangements and Kit List

We are delighted that a large number of Scout have decided to join Scout Autumn Camp this year.  We have a number of exciting activities planned for the weekend.  There will be skittles, orienteering, cyclo-cross, go-carts and high ropes.   All we need now is fine weather!

1st Finchampstead 90th Birthday Party - a short report

Yesterday, we held the Group's 90th Anniversary Party, celebrating it with an Activity Day at Longridge Activity Centre on the River Thames by Marlow.

Over 150 members, leaders, parents and friends attended, to make an excellent day out.

Scout Autumn Camp 2009...all places now taken

This year's Autumn Camp will take place from Friday 30th October to SUnday 1st November.

This will be the last camp of the year and all places have now been taken.

Parents should have now filled in the Permission to Camp Form and return it to the leaders on Thursday or Friday with a Cheque for £55 made out to 1st Finchampstead Scout Group.

Leaders: Three Peaks Challenge 2009

1st Finchampstead Scout Group is 90 years old this year.

To celebrate this birthday, and to raise money for our new minibus, eight of our Group's Leaders will attempt to complete The Three Peaks Challenge on 29th June 2009.
